When the alcohols are heated with a protonic acid such as conc.H 2 SO 4 or H 3 PO 4 at 443 K, they get … WebEsterification is a chemical reaction in which two reactants (usually an alcohol and an acid) combine to produce an ester as the reaction product. Esters are widely used in organic chemistry and biological materials, and they also have a good fruity odour. Esters are formed when alcohols react with a variety of acids.

WebJan 28, 2024 · When alcohols react with a hydrogen halide, a substitution takes place producing an alkyl halide and water: The order of reactivity of alcohols is 3° > 2° > 1° methyl. The order of reactivity of the hydrogen halides is HI > HBr > HCl (HF is generally unreactive). The reaction is acid catalyzed.
